As a Project Manager for Priority Power, you will manage a portfolio of projects including engineering, procurement, and construction on substation, transmission and distribution projects. Primary objectives are to complete projects safely, on time, below budget and in compliance with project specifications. In support of these objectives, the Project Manager will take ownership of the project schedule, cost and revenue forecasting, contract compliance, risk and opportunity assessment and ensure compliance with company safety and quality assurance standards. Responsibilities will also include complying with all stakeholder agreements such as electrical interconnection agreements, land agreements, permits and the terms and conditions of all purchase orders and contracts with vendors and contractors. Critical to project success will be the procurement of engineering, construction services, equipment and material to the required specifications and in support of the project schedule. The successful candidate will work on a cross functional team interfacing with project development, engineering, project controls, procurement, financial planning, accounting, and legal.
